Output ec31177f0463d2ee72818743c9b06094abdf6f62f1a0b284c952985ae62048fa:1

value
175235602
script pubkey
OP_0 OP_PUSHBYTES_20 762fc9954189cf00891994c528fb897a2663789d
address
bc1qwchun92p388spzgejnzj37uf0gnxx7yarr8jah
transaction
ec31177f0463d2ee72818743c9b06094abdf6f62f1a0b284c952985ae62048fa
spent
true